Transaction dcabb50cc2adcbef53a3864e003031a0dd17ec4b6754a977a9420fc2d323eb17
1 Input
1 Output
-
dcabb50cc2adcbef53a3864e003031a0dd17ec4b6754a977a9420fc2d323eb17:0
- value
- 12014734
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e9d01ff90ed54d30f6260f1099d7e2589a4ad9d OP_EQUAL
- address
- 34UtHPhqtENhCH4YPn17115THAhgeYUDsR